Witryna21 paź 1998 · Our supreme court has upheld an order of abatement concerning an estate valued at $2, 721, 728.00 that faced sizeable estate taxes. See In re Est. of DeVoss, 474 N.W.2d 542, 546 (Iowa 1991). " Abatement is 'the reduction of gifts in a will because of insufficiency of funds to pay all debts, charges, and gifts in full.'". WitrynaThe word abatement is used by lawyers to describe what happens to an estate when there isn’t enough money, property, or other assets to accomplish what the decedent wanted to do.
